The holy sites in Saudi Arabia are gearing up to receive over 2 million pilgrims during the Hajj Season 2024.
According the Saudi Press Agency (SPA), tents have been equipped with all the necessary needs that enable pilgrims to perform Hajj rituals with ease and comfort.

Road Maintenance
Within this context, the Holy Makkah Municipality equipped a number of field teams that work around the clock to oversee and follow-up on road and lighting maintenance, as well as sidewalks and public facilities to ensure their safety and efficiency.
In this regard, materials laboratory has carried out quality tests for the roads leading to the holy sites, under the supervision of specialized engineers and qualified technical teams.
In addition, works of treatment and maintenance of lighting poles were carried out, with a total of 4767 poles and lighting towers in the holy sites. Also, maintenance of 123 bridges in Makkah and 20 bridges in the holy sites was completed. Furthermore, maintenance work was completed for 58 tunnels, including 48 for vehicles and 10 tunnels for pedestrians, with a total length of 34,000 meters.
Equipped Tents
The Holy Makkah Municipality has prepared several service centers in the holy sites according to the geographic distribution, equipping them with the necessary devices and manpower.
Meanwhile, Hajj service companies (Tawafa) have completed their preparations for the Hajj season by their field service centers to transport pilgrims and provide them with the best services.
The preparations included modern tents equipped to international standards. Each tent includes insulation against light and heat, fire resistance, protection from ultraviolet rays, and has a dedicated cooling system. It also has security and safety measures for electrical wirings. The companies also provide health services and quality meals for pilgrims.
Transportation Services
Additionally, Tawafa companies continue their verification procedures to ensure the smooth operation of public transportation systems in the holy sites. This includes inspecting the routes and paths of public transportation buses, and ensuring adherence to the designated Hajj transportation plans, in accordance with the schedules and times set by the General Syndicate of Cars in Makkah.
The Roads General Authority (RGA), in partnership with several relevant entities, will expand its asphalt surface cooling experiment in many places in the holy sites. The RGA, in partnership with relevant entities, implemented this initiative next to the Namirah Mosque in Arafat, over an area of 25,000 square meters.
This experiment aims to decrease the temperature in residential areas, reduce power consumption in cooling buildings, and combat climate change impacts.
